> So far, the only trouble is that one specific function is lacking its docstring.

It's a little more serious than that: all lisp functions defined in
every w32*.c file, except for those with names beginning with x, are
missing their docstrings. I didn't check functions from other files,
so some of their docstrings may be missing as well.
